Sungei Bagan Rubber Malaya
Sungei Bagan Rubber Company (Malaya) Berhad produces and sells fresh oil palm fruit bunches in Malaysia, Singapore, and the United Kingdom. It operates through two segments, Plantation and Investments. The Plantation segment cultivates oil palm. Annual Total Assets for Sungei Bagan Rubber Malaya (2012–2025)
The table below shows the annual total assets of Sungei Bagan Rubber Malaya from 2012 to 2025.
| Year | Total Assets |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2025-06-30 | RM1.07 Billion | +44.13% |
| 2024-06-30 | RM744.90 Million | +12.29% |
| 2023-06-30 | RM663.35 Million | +5.03% |
| 2022-06-30 | RM631.59 Million | -0.04% |
| 2021-06-30 | RM631.85 Million | +9.03% |
| 2020-06-30 | RM579.52 Million | -5.27% |
| 2019-06-30 | RM611.79 Million | -5.29% |
| 2018-06-30 | RM645.94 Million | +3.67% |
| 2017-06-30 | RM623.06 Million | +9.43% |
| 2016-06-30 | RM569.38 Million | -3.00% |
| 2015-06-30 | RM587.00 Million | +32.51% |
| 2014-06-30 | RM443.00 Million | +12.15% |
| 2013-06-30 | RM395.00 Million | +4.77% |
| 2012-06-30 | RM377.00 Million | -- |
